The University of Virginia is hiring a tenure-track Jon D. Mikalson Assistant Professor of Classics in Charlottesville City, Virginia — a full-time, on-campus faculty appointment within a distinguished and collegial Department of Classics.
About the Role
This newly endowed position invites scholars of ancient Latin literature to join the University of Virginia as the Jon D. Mikalson Assistant Professor of Classics. The appointment is expected to commence on August 10, 2026, and offers a clear path along the tenure track. Applications are welcomed from candidates working in any area of ancient Latin literature, reflecting the breadth of the department's intellectual community in Charlottesville City, Virginia.
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ct and publish original scholarly research in ancient Latin literature, contributing to the field as the Jon D. Mikalson Assistant Professor of Classics.
- Teach undergraduate and graduate courses within the Department of Classics.
- Mentor and advise students pursuing studies in Classics.
- Participate in the academic and service life of the department and the wider University of Virginia community.
Qualifications
- A PhD in Classics or a closely related discipline, completed by the start date of the appointment.
- Demonstrated specialization or research interest in any field of ancient Latin literature.
- A commitment to excellence in both scholarship and teaching at the university level.
